Are you curious about plant-based diets? Do you like good food? Are you concerned about the environment and sustainability? If you answered "yes" to any of these questions, then VegFest Mallorca is for you!

This is a family-friendly, anyone-can-attend, annual event that is all about a whole-food, plant-based lifestyle. There will also be a swimming pool and free kids' activities all day.

You can buy tickets online via the website link. Children under 14 go free. Every ticket includes one free drink (beer, wine, juice or water). Dogs are welcome (not allowed in the swimming pool).

The island hosts all sorts of events, including agricultural fairs in the spring and autumn, live music and DJs in the summer, religious fiestas and international sporting events. Some of the most popular are the Mallorca 312 cycling race in April, the Copa del Rey sailing regatta in July and the Moors vs Christians mock battle in September.
